Renal Impact of KAFTRIO in Mucoviscidose Population
NCT06197490 · Status: RECRUITING ·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 20
Last updated 2024-01-09
Summary
The objective of this study is to describe the renal impact of Elexacaftor-Teacaftor-Ivacaftor, a triple modulator therapy of CFTR channel, in patients with cystic fibrosis. This new treatment acts on the CFTR channel, which is expressed at the level of the nephrons. The objective is to study the changes in plasma and urinary parameters, including metabolic explorations of urolithiasis, change in volemic parameters, renal function, urinary sediment and nutritional and glycemic parameters, in newly treated patients, through the data collected at introduction of the treatment and during the follow-up.

Interventions
- BIOLOGICAL
-
Evaluation of the parameters of the lithiasis assessment before and after KAFTRIO initiation
Collection of Uricuria, phosphaturie, calciuria, magnesuria, glycosuria, citraturia, oxaluria, before and after initiation of KAFTRIO
- DRUG
-
Collection of Arterial pressure, metabolic data, kidney function, proteinuria and hematuria before and after KATRIO initiation
Arterial pressure, glycemia, glycated hemoglobin, lipid profile, weight, serum and urinary electrolytes, hepatic check, complete blood count, calcium phosphate balance and urinary sediment analysis before and after initiation of KAFTRIO
